Engineer, Engineering Standards and Tools

Sonstige • Vor Ort • Vollzeit Ungarn Budapest, Ungarn

This role creates, develops, documents, and supports engineering standards, processes, and governance practices, driving continuous improvement of engineering data structures across a global organization.

Responsibilities

  • Develop, document, implement, and maintain global engineering standards, procedures, and governance practices
  • Own item, BOM, document, and part classification standards
  • Analyze engineering data to identify gaps, trends, inconsistencies, and improvement opportunities
  • Lead data cleansing, enrichment, consolidation, and deduplication activities
  • Establish and govern global parts libraries, including CAD/item relationships
  • Define and maintain material, quality, and process requirement libraries
  • Collaborate with cross-functional stakeholders to align on standards, workflows, and data requirements
  • Prepare reports, documentation, and recommendations for stakeholders
  • Support adoption of company-wide standards and continuous improvement initiatives
  • Lead coordination with external partners on technical data transformation activities
  • Manage assigned projects and initiatives from planning through completion
  • Act as an internal consultant on part classification and data structuring

Requirements

  • Bachelor's degree in Mechanical Engineering or a related engineering discipline
  • Minimum 5 years of industrial experience
  • Experience with PLM or similar data management systems
  • Strong knowledge of engineering processes, systems, and design tools
  • Strong understanding of engineering, industrial, and international standards
  • Excellent analytical and data analysis skills
  • Ability to interpret complex data and support data-driven decision-making
  • Strong communication, collaboration, and influencing skills in a global environment

Nice to have

  • Basic programming or scripting skills
  • Experience with Continuous Improvement tools and methods
